Greater China — Operating Income (Loss)

Viatris Greater China — Operating Income (Loss) increased by 19.3% to $497.30M in Q1 2026 compared to the prior quarter. Year-over-year, this metric grew by 29.3%, from $384.70M to $497.30M. Over 2 years (FY 2021 to FY 2023), Greater China — Operating Income (Loss) shows relatively stable performance with a 1.1% CAGR.
